Cycle Studio
Our Cycling Studio is available to members anytime of the day. Our Real Ryder bikes are more than just your average stationary bike: they allow you to steer, lean, and balance as you ride. Hop on a Real Ryder bike and try a group fitness cycling class or use the studio for your own self-guided or Fitness on Demand workout when classes are not in session. They are a great core strengthening, low impact cardiovascular workout.
